Output e38cf8183ccdd46419829172cdbf3dbe70ba944841ce5d40243c407480be0324:6

value
25936700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e21b45535243cb352a402877365e90f85dc18286 OP_EQUAL
address
3NJZJhuHRUtV2SVMwkFJzRUa3r7Q6Xhofv
transaction
e38cf8183ccdd46419829172cdbf3dbe70ba944841ce5d40243c407480be0324
spent
true